Ir para o conteúdo
  • Revista PROGRAMAR: Já está disponível a edição #57 da revista programar. Faz já o download aqui!

Hipnoted

Retirar botões do editor de tecto do Wordpress

Mensagens Recomendadas

Hipnoted    6
Hipnoted

Boas!

Estou com um quebra cabeças, preciso de retirar uma série de botões ao editor do Wordpress. Por exemplo, se não quiser que o utilizador só tenha disponíveis os botões de bold e itálico necessitava de retirar os outros.

Pelo que vi o Wordpress usa o Tiny_Mce, já andei a pesquisar nos ficheiros e não consegui esconder os botões que precisava. No fórum oficial do Wordpress já vi a mesma dúvida, sem ser respondida...

Alguém sabe onde tenho que alterar para conseguir o que quero?

PS: Wordpress 2.7.1 em português

Obrigado.

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ites
Hipnoted    6
Hipnoted

Qual é o nome do ficheiro onde está o editor?

Está numa pasta, penso ser a "tinymce"

Queres esconder com JavaScript ou PHP?

Tanto faz, logo que consiga esconder alguns botões... Passei a manhã toda a tentar descobrir mas não é fácil olhar para aquele código... Já fizeste isso djthyrax?

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ites
djthyrax    11
djthyrax

Cada botão tem uma class e id próprios, é só uma questão de usares CSS para os esconder. Para o rasurar p.e.,

a#content_strikethrough { display:none !important; }

Deve funcionar. Pelo menos no blog do P@P funcionou com o stylish. :thumbsup:

EDIT: Aqui fica o path desde o div#editorcontainer, pode ser que seja útil.

div #editorcontainer > span #content_parent .mceEditor wp_themeSkin > table #content_tbl .mceLayout > tbody > tr .mceFirst > td .mceToolbar mceLeft mceFirst mceLast > table #content_toolbar1 .mceToolbar mceToolbarRow1 Enabled > tbody > tr > td > a #content_strikethrough .mceButton mceButtonEnabled mce_strikethrough > span .mceIcon mce_strikethrough

Ou em CSS válido:

div#editorcontainer > span#content_parent.mceEditor.wp_themeSkin > table#content_tbl.mceLayout > tr.mceFirst > td.mceToolbar.mceLeft.mceFirst.mceLast > table#content_toolbar1.mceToolbar.mceToolbarRow1.Enabled > tr > td > a#content_strikethrough.mceButton.mceButtonEnabled.mce_strikethrough > span.mceIcon.mce_strikethrough

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ites
Hipnoted    6
Hipnoted

Não consigo encontrar o ficheiro onde tem isso, aliás fiz uma pesquisa por todos os CSS da pasta do Wordpress e não encontrei nada...

O blog P@P tem a versão 2.7.1 PT?

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ites
djthyrax    11
djthyrax

Não consigo encontrar o ficheiro onde tem isso, aliás fiz uma pesquisa por todos os CSS da pasta do Wordpress e não encontrei nada...

O blog P@P tem a versão 2.7.1 PT?

Não está em nenhum CSS, estou-te a dizer para criares uma nova stylesheet com estes hacks :thumbsup: Sim, tem a 2.7.1 PT.

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ites
Hipnoted    6
Hipnoted

Não está em nenhum CSS, estou-te a dizer para criares uma nova stylesheet com estes hacks :( Sim, tem a 2.7.1 PT.

Ah ok, não tinha percebido. :thumbsup:

Entretanto optei por outra via, instalei o plugin tinymce-advanced, que me permite a nível visual escolher os botões a serem vistos. No entanto tive de usar a versão 2.6, e não a 2.7.1.

Obrigado pela ajuda! :P

Partilhar esta mensagem


Link para a mensagem
Partilhar noutros sites

Crie uma conta ou ligue-se para comentar

Só membros podem comentar

Criar nova conta

Registe para ter uma conta na nossa comunidade. É fácil!

Registar nova conta

Entra

Já tem conta? Inicie sessão aqui.

Entrar Agora


×

Aviso Sobre Cookies

Ao usar este site você aceita a nossa Política de Privacidade